nvme-multipath: avoid hang on inaccessible namespaces
During repetitive namespace remapping operations on the target the namespace might have changed between the time the initial scan was performed, and partition scan was invoked by device_add_disk() in nvme_mpath_set_live(). We then end up with a stuck scanning process: [<0>] folio_wait_bit_common+0x12a/0x310 [<0>] filemap_read_folio+0x97/0xd0 [<0>] do_read_cache_folio+0x108/0x390 [<0>] read_part_sector+0x31/0xa0 [<0>] read_lba+0xc5/0x160 [<0>] efi_partition+0xd9/0x8f0 [<0>] bdev_disk_changed+0x23d/0x6d0 [<0>] blkdev_get_whole+0x78/0xc0 [<0>] bdev_open+0x2c6/0x3b0 [<0>] bdev_file_open_by_dev+0xcb/0x120 [<0>] disk_scan_partitions+0x5d/0x100 [<0>] device_add_disk+0x402/0x420 [<0>] nvme_mpath_set_live+0x4f/0x1f0 [nvme_core] [<0>] nvme_mpath_add_disk+0x107/0x120 [nvme_core] [<0>] nvme_alloc_ns+0xac6/0xe60 [nvme_core] [<0>] nvme_scan_ns+0x2dd/0x3e0 [nvme_core] [<0>] nvme_scan_work+0x1a3/0x490 [nvme_core] This happens when we have several paths, some of which are inaccessible, and the active paths are removed first. Then nvme_find_path() will requeue I/O in the ns_head (as paths are present), but the requeue list is never triggered as all remaining paths are inactive. This patch checks for NVME_NSHEAD_DISK_LIVE in nvme_available_path(), and requeue I/O after NVME_NSHEAD_DISK_LIVE has been cleared once the last path has been removed to properly terminate pending I/O.
